Q: Is 27,539,016 a Prime Number?

 A: No, 27,539,016 is not a prime number.

Why is 27,539,016 not a prime number?

A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.

The number 27539016 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 4 6 8 12 24 1,147,459 2,294,918 3,442,377 4,589,836 6,884,754 9,179,672 13,769,508 and 27,539,016, with no remainder.

Since 27,539,016 cannot be divided by just 1 and 27,539,016, it is not a prime number.
